CTF——MISC习题讲解(UTCTF2020系列)

前言

上一章节我们已经做完一场比赛的杂项题目,这次给大家介绍一下UTCTF中杂项题目。

一、[UTCTF2020]docx

题目链接如下:
链接:https://pan.baidu.com/s/19xHzneORRkpVONWld6U53Q?pwd=isc3
提取码:isc3
下载是一个文档,打开查看

并没有什么有用的信息,那就直接看看别的试试,直接foremost
发现里面有一个压缩包

压缩包里面的内容我们都看一下

最终就得到了flag
flag{unz1p_3v3ryth1ng}

二、file header

题目链接如下:
链接:https://pan.baidu.com/s/1lw7Z1tvJa8bRmD5n09Di9A?pwd=zree
提取码:zree

下载后发现是一个图片,但是图片打开后发现无法正常观看,然后再用用foremost分离也没有分理处任何东西,然后用文本编辑器弄一下

发现好像这个东西是没有文件头,因为题目给的是一个图片我们补齐png的16进制头部


然后保存下来图片发现flag

Flag{3lit3_h4ck3r}

三、zero

题目链接如下:
链接:https://pan.baidu.com/s/1clZnS43_2wI2oYekBPnahg?pwd=1ww5
提取码:1ww5
打开txt文件后发现是一段英语,直接百度翻译一下

并没有什么特别的地方,然后用binwalk还有foremost分离发现也没有什么东西
用文本编辑器打开后发现,这里或多或少好像是有点不一样

然后我们用kali的cat看一下,发现没有什么意外,但是用vim编辑的时候发现了不一样,,发现很多零宽度字符(什么是零宽度字符:一种不可打印的Unicode字符, 在浏览器等环境不可见, 但是真是存在, 获取字符串长度时也会占位置, 表示某一种控制功能的字符.)

零宽度字符隐写:
https://330k.github.io/misc_tools/unicode_steganography.html

最终获得flag
flag{whyNOT@sc11_4927aajbqk14}

四、basic-forensics

题目链接如下:
链接:https://pan.baidu.com/s/1tkY7mss3TRjWg-ZH478ORA?pwd=kyl6
提取码:kyl6
打开后发现图片还是损坏,但是用文本编辑器打开后发现这个代码均是英语,然后直接搜索flag
flag{fil3_ext3nsi0ns_4r3nt_r34l}

五、File Carving

题目链接如下:
链接:https://pan.baidu.com/s/1gyQz0Qo0CpfToFDvP-bjgA?pwd=3i6t
提取码:3i6t
这个题稍微用了一点逆向知识点,大家先这么看着,以后再给大家详细介绍逆向
打开图片发现一切正常,那就文本编辑器看看,一切还是正常,那就用文件分离试试看看有没有什么特殊的

会发现里面有一个压缩包,压缩包里打开后发现是一个逆向ida的文件,直接打开

然后按F5就可得到flag

最终拿到flag
flag{2fbe9adc2ad89c71da48cabe90a121c0}

六、sstv

题目链接如下:
链接:https://pan.baidu.com/s/1mQmiuUjPYAsuPh5DF6XCzg?pwd=xach
提取码:xach
打开文件后发现是一个音频文件
根据题目中的提示是sstv
我采用的也是在kal安装QSSTV

apt-get install qsstv

Options->Configuration->Sound勾选From file
然后点击这个小按钮,选择attachment.wav开始解码
flag{6bdfeac1e2baa12d6ac5384cdfd166b0}

CTF——MISC习题讲解(UTCTF2020系列)相关推荐

  1. CTF——MISC习题讲解(GKCTF 2021系列)

    CTF--MISC习题讲解(GKCTF 2021系列) 前言 接下来陆续给大家复现一些赛事的杂项习题讲解,因为本人也是小白入门,有些题目做的不对还请各位大佬多多包涵. 一.[GKCTF 2021]签到 ...

  2. CTF——MISC习题讲解(MRCTF2020系列)

    CTF--MISC习题讲解(MRCTF2020系列) 前言 上一章节我们已经做完一场比赛的杂项题目,这次给大家介绍一下MRCTF中杂项题目 一.[MRCTF2020]pyFlag 题目链接如下: 链接 ...

  3. CTF MISC(杂项)give_you_flag

    CTF MISC(杂项学习记录) 攻防世界 新手练习区 004 give_you_flag 下载附件后,可以直接进行观看,发现GIF的最后有一个二维码.(说来惭愧,我还试了试暂停到那,拿手机开始扫). ...

  4. 无穷级数求和7个公式_考研数学闭关修炼习题讲解(16)无穷级数 附(6)补充解释

    假期鸽了很久,今天我要分享的是无穷级数,数一的专场. 今天的内容一共有9题,一起加油吧! [1] 本题考查无穷级数的判敛.本题用到的是通过放缩(比较判别法)直接判断敛散性,属于简单题,把后面的sin放 ...

  5. ML:MLOps系列讲解之系列知识解读全貌

    ML:MLOps系列讲解之系列知识解读全貌 导读:您将了解如何使用机器学习,了解需要管理的各种变更场景,以及基于ml的软件开发的迭代性质.最后,我们提供了MLOps的定义,并展示了MLOps的发展. ...

  6. java第二章选择题_Java第二章习题讲解(2)

    第二章习题讲解(1) 3.阅读或调试程序 (1) 上机运行下列程序,注意观察输出的结果.Java public class E{ public static void main(String args ...

  7. 圆与平面的接触面积_视频:5.3RJ六年级上册圆的面积例题+习题讲解

    一.什么是面积 物体表面的大小就是它们的面积. 长方形的面积=长×宽 正方形的面积=边长×边长 平行四边形的面积=底×高 三角形的面积=底×高÷2 梯形的面积=(上底+下底)×高÷2 圆所占平面的大小 ...

  8. 北航计算机学院编译,北航计算机学院编译习题讲解.pdf

    北航计算机学院编译习题讲解.pdf 第三章:词法分析 3.1 词法分析的功能 3.2 词法分析程序的设计与实现 –状态图 3.3 词法分析程序的自动生成 –有穷自动机.LEX 2008年7月2 日 1 ...

  9. ML:MLOps系列讲解之系列知识解读之完整总结系列内容(第一章~第九章)

    ML:MLOps系列讲解之系列知识解读之完整总结系列内容(第一章~第九章) 导读:您将了解如何使用机器学习,了解需要管理的各种变更场景,以及基于ml的软件开发的迭代性质.最后,我们提供了MLOps的定 ...

最新文章

  1. 金山词霸2009牛津版
  2. R语言Hosmer-Lemeshow检验得到校准曲线的P值实战
  3. hdu 多校数论 GuGuFishtion
  4. 领扣-191 位1的个数 Number of 1 Bits MD
  5. java_IO流之SequenceInputStream合并流的使用
  6. 计算机操作员考评标准,计算机操作员职业技能鉴定标准.doc
  7. 慌了,居然被问到怎么做高并发系统的限流
  8. c2010页面闪现_vue使用v-if v-show页面闪烁,div闪现的解决方法
  9. 视觉推理新杀器!英特尔新一代VPU性能翻10倍,反超英伟达
  10. Python datetime time
  11. vue 文件名乱码_如何解决vue.js中文乱码问题
  12. 成功在开发板运行vsftpd
  13. kubernetes 实用 api list
  14. [笔记] APIO 2018 Day1
  15. sql 凭证明细表 科目余额表_转用友科目余额表sql和软件中的一样
  16. Proxifier v3.0
  17. Win7电脑usb接口没有反应解决方法
  18. python3 cookbook中常遇问题的解答记录
  19. AgentWeb-Android-H5混合开发
  20. revit二次开发2016

热门文章

  1. bars 除障句完整_简单的治愈系晚安朋友圈问候语锦集83句
  2. Q:python编码
  3. 很好的网站,你懂的,不喜勿喷
  4. 找工作千万不要找外包?BAT互联网大厂外包亲身经历
  5. 即使有一天没有属于我的天,我也要一步一步往上爬
  6. python怎么返回上一步操作_一步一步教你如何用python操作mysql
  7. 人工智能实战2019第六次作业 焦宇恒
  8. 人工智能实战2019第七次作业(OpenPAI) 16721088 焦宇恒
  9. Python实现学生成绩管理系统
  10. 机器翻译评测方法——BLEU